    APPLIED GRAPHICS TECHNOLOGIES ACQUIRES SPOTLINK, INC.
                              
     -- Strategic Expansion into the Broadcast Market --
                              
         -- SpotLink Is Leader in "Dub and Ship" for
                  Broadcast Commercials --
                              

     NEW YORK, December 3, 1996 --  Applied Graphics
Technologies, Inc. (Nasdaq:AGTX) today announced that it has
acquired the assets of SpotLink, Inc. in a major strategic
initiative which will expand AGT's digital imaging,
archiving and distribution services, and give the company an
important presence in the broadcast market.  AGT is
currently a leader in the digital distribution of content
for print media.  SpotLink is a leader in the volume
reproduction and distribution (dub and ship) of television
and radio commercials to broadcast and cable media for
advertising agencies and their clients.

     AGT acquired SpotLink from Western International Media
Corporation ("Western"), a subsidiary of The InterPublic
Group of Companies ("IPG"), for 539,683 shares of AGT common
stock.  Based on SpotLink projections, the acquisition will
be accretive to AGT's earnings in 1997.

     An important feature of the transaction is that Western
has agreed to direct its analog and digital 'dub and ship'
business to AGT/SpotLink for the next ten years.  Western is
the nation's premier media management firm and the largest
buyer of television, radio and out-of-home advertising as
well as a major buyer of print, cable, yellow pages and
direct mail.

     SpotLink estimates its 1996 revenues will be about $6.3
million.  AGT will continue to operate SpotLink's audio and
video volume reproduction and distribution facilities in
Wilmington, Ohio.  SpotLink's current management team will
remain with the company, and it is anticipated that there
will be no layoffs as a result of the acquisition.

     Applied Graphics Technologies, with estimated 1996
revenues of approximately $130 million, is a major provider
of advanced digital imaging management and archiving
services, through its proprietary Digital Link SystemTM, to
magazine and newspaper publishers, advertisers and their
agencies, entertainment companies, catalogers, and
retailers, as well as major corporations.  From 13 locations
across the country, AGT supplies a complete range of digital
and traditional processes for images, including scanning,
color enhancement, image editing, archiving and electronic
distribution.  AGT tailors these services to fit specific
customer needs, from conventional project and contract
vendor relationships to today's more progressive
arrangements, consisting of on-site facilities management
and complete turnkey outsourcing.
